What I Check Before Buying

Before I decide on a coffee maker, I usually look at a few important things. I want to make sure the machine fits my kitchen, matches my coffee habits, and is easy to use every day.

Size and Footprint

I always measure the space where I plan to place the coffee maker. Even a small machine can feel bulky if the design is awkward. I look for a slim profile, compact width, and a shape that fits neatly under cabinets or in a corner.

Brewing Capacity

I think about how much coffee I drink in a day. If I only make one or two cups, I prefer a single-serve or small-capacity model. If I sometimes serve guests, I choose one that can brew a full pot without taking up too much space.

Ease of Use

I like coffee makers that are simple to operate. Clear buttons, easy water filling, and straightforward cleaning save me time every morning. If a machine is too complicated, I usually end up using it less.

Cleaning and Maintenance

I pay attention to how easy it is to clean the removable parts. A space saver coffee maker should not only be small but also easy to maintain. I prefer dishwasher-safe parts, a removable drip tray, and a design that resists buildup.

Brewing Features

I consider whether I want extra features like programmable timers, auto shutoff, brew strength control, or a built-in grinder. I like useful features, but I avoid machines with too many extras if they make the unit larger or harder to use.

Types I Usually Compare

When I shop, I compare a few different styles to see which one works best for my lifestyle.

Single-Serve Coffee Makers

I like these when I want speed and minimal space usage. They are great for one cup at a time and usually fit well in small kitchens, offices, or dorm rooms.

Compact Drip Coffee Makers

If I want multiple cups but still need a small footprint, I look at compact drip models. These are a good balance between size and capacity.

Combination Coffee Makers

Sometimes I consider combo machines if I want more flexibility. However, I make sure they are still compact enough to qualify as space savers, since some can be larger than expected.
